Bourbon Glazed Sirloin Tips with Garlic Mashed Potatoes

Member's Mark Bourbon Glazed Sirloin Tips with Garlic Mashed Potatoes
Photo: Sam's Club. Design: Eat This, Not That!
Nutrition: (Per 1 Cup)
Calories: 320
Fat: 10 g (Saturated Fat: 5 g)
Sodium: 980 mg
Carbs: 36 g (Fiber: 0 g, Sugar: 19 g)
Protein: 19 g

For a hearty meal that's ready to eat in a matter of minutes, grab the new Bourbon Glazed Sirloin Tips with Garlic Mashed Potatoes at your local Sam's Club. The Instagram account @samsclubmembers shared a recent sighting of the meat and potato dish, priced at $6.94 per pound. It's a great combo as is, or add your favorite veggie for a more complete meal.

Though it's one of the newer prepared meals at Sam's Club, the positive reviews are already pouring in. Many are hoping Sam's Club makes it a permanent part of the ready-to-heat lineup, with one customer sharing on the product page, "It was soo good that I went back the next day to buy another one!"

Member's Mark Chicken Enchilada

Member's Mark Chicken Enchiladas
Photo: Sam's Club. Design: Eat This, Not That!
Nutrition: (Per ½ Enchilada)
Calories: 470
Fat: 25 g (Saturated Fat: 12 g)
Sodium: 1,570 mg
Carbs: 26 g (Fiber: 1 g, Sugar: 3 g)
Protein: 37 g

Chicken Enchiladas from scratch require a decent amount of work, and some nights, you just don't feel like committing so much time to prepping dinner. Rather than caving and driving to your favorite Mexican restaurant, you can grab a pack of the Member's Mark Chicken Enchiladas instead. This dish is made with rotisserie chicken and a blend of cotija, colby, and Monterey Jack cheeses. The mildly spiced dish is great for feeding the whole family and is priced at $3.98 per pound.

Member's Mark Pork Noodle Stir Fry

Member's Mark Pork Noodle Stir Fry
Photo: Sam's Club. Design: Eat This, Not That!
Nutrition: (Per 1 Cup Serving)
Calories: 200
Fat: 5 g (Saturated Fat: 1 g)
Sodium: 820 mg
Carbs: 26 g (Fiber: 2 g, Sugar: 6 g)
Protein: 13 g

The next time you want to include an Asian-inspired dish into your weekly meal rotation, skip takeout and grab the Member's Mark Pork Noodle Stir Fry in the Sam's Club prepared meals section. The meal includes shredded pork shoulder, a vegetable blend, and Chinese noodles tossed in an authentic tamari sauce. Extra sauce is also included to drizzle on top. It's priced at $5.94 per pound.
